Key Features of the 570 Litre Ultrasonic Cleaning Tank


The 570 Litre Ultrasonic Cleaning Tank from Ultrasonics Engineering is an industrial ultrasonic system engineered for high demand Australian environments, including mining maintenance workshops, transport depots, defence facilities, fabrication shops, and precision manufacturing plants. It is designed for repeatable process control, high throughput, and stable cleaning performance across extended operating shifts.


Key Features

Large Volume Process Capacity: The 570 litre working volume accommodates oversized components, multi part batch loads, baskets, and fixtures commonly used in Australian heavy industry. The tank geometry is optimised to promote even cavitation distribution and effective fluid circulation across the entire load area.

Industrial Grade Construction: The wetted chamber is manufactured from 316 stainless steel, providing high resistance to aggressive alkaline detergents, corrosion, and elevated temperatures. The outer cladding uses 304 stainless steel with a polished finish, giving structural rigidity and abrasion resistance suitable for busy workshop environments while maintaining a professional presentation on the factory floor.

High Efficiency Ultrasonic System: The tank is equipped with high output ultrasonic transducers driven by digital generator technology, delivering stable cavitation density across the full bath footprint. This promotes penetration into blind holes, fine internal passages, threaded sections, and complex geometries without mechanical contact, reducing the risk of surface damage on critical components.

Controlled Thermal Management: Integrated industrial heaters provide programmable temperature control up to 90 °C, allowing operators to align bath temperature with the activation range of the selected chemistry. Temperature stability is maintained via electronic control, improving repeatability when removing oils, greases, carbon, machining coolants, scale, and environmental contamination typical of Australian operating conditions.

Fluid Filtration and Oil Management: A stainless steel bag filtration assembly and oil separation cans operate in a recirculation circuit to remove suspended solids and free oils from the cleaning medium. This extends bath life, maintains consistent cleaning performance between shifts, reduces chemical consumption, and assists with managing waste streams in accordance with site environmental procedures.

Workshop Mobility and Integration: The tank is mounted on heavy duty industrial castors to facilitate relocation across concrete workshop floors and into existing maintenance cells or production lines. This mobility simplifies commissioning in crowded workspaces and supports deployment across multiple service areas within the same facility.

Acoustic Performance: The system incorporates noise management features that minimise operating sound levels for an ultrasonic installation of this capacity. This supports integration into Australian workshops where noise exposure is monitored and contributes to a more controlled working environment.

Superior Construction Quality

The inner chamber is crafted from 316 stainless steel for exceptional resistance to corrosion, high temperatures, and harsh chemicals. The outer casing features a polished 304 stainless steel finish that combines structural strength with a clean, professional appearance suited to modern manufacturing environments.

Advanced Oil Control System

Two oil catch cans and an integrated fluid spray bar efficiently capture and separate oil contaminants during the cleaning cycle. This design ensures that the cleaning solution remains cleaner for longer, reducing maintenance and extending the lifespan of both the fluid and the equipment.

Powerful Ultrasonic Performance

The tank operates with a transducer power output of 3600 watts, driven by two high-performance generators equipped with digital power adjustment. This setup provides deep and consistent ultrasonic energy, ensuring thorough cleaning of complex parts, including components from mining, automotive, aviation, marine, and precision engineering industries across Australia.

Rapid Heating System

An 8-kilowatt heater brings the 400 litres of cleaning fluid up to temperature in just 60 minutes. The fast heat-up time enhances cleaning effectiveness by optimising the chemical reaction of detergents, making the process both efficient and economical for continuous operation.

Efficient Fluid Transfer and Filtration

The system includes a high-pressure 316 stainless steel fluid transfer pump, along with 316 stainless steel transfer lines and an external 316 stainless steel bag filter. The removable filter bag allows easy maintenance and quick replacement, ensuring a consistently clean fluid cycle and reliable long-term performance.

Industries where our Tanks Excel

Rust and paint removal

Ultrasonic tanks use high-frequency sound waves to create microscopic bubbles that gently lift rust, paint, and surface contaminants without abrasive grinding or harsh chemicals. This process preserves the integrity of the underlying metal while delivering a uniform, deep clean that reaches even complex shapes and hidden crevices.

Cleaning Trimming Machine

Ultrasonic tanks are highly effective for cleaning trimming machines because they remove built-up resin, oil, and fine debris from intricate parts and cutting edges without manual scrubbing. The ultrasonic process restores performance, extends machine life, and ensures cleaner, more precise trimming in every production cycle..

Electronic Circuit Board Cleaning

Switching to ultrasonic cleaning technology helps create a safer and cleaner workplace by completely eliminating the need to handle hazardous solvents or chemical waste. The water-based cleaning process reduces operator exposure to toxic substances, improves air quality, and keeps your workshop compliant with modern safety and environmental standards.

Cleaning for the Marine Industry

Ultrasonic cleaning provides a powerful solution for the marine industry by removing salt, oil, carbon, and corrosion from complex engine and hydraulic components. It reaches deep into hard-to-access areas, restoring parts to peak efficiency while reducing manual labour and minimising environmental impact in shipyards and maintenance facilities.

Engine reconditioning

Discover how ultrasonic cleaning can cut labour and running costs by automating the cleaning process and reducing manual handling. With the use of safe, biodegradable cleaning solutions, you can achieve superior results while protecting both your workforce and the environment.

Hydraulic rebuilding Industry

Ultrasonic cleaning is ideal for the hydraulic rebuilding industry, delivering deep, uniform cleaning of valves, pistons, and cylinders without causing surface damage. It removes oil, carbon, and metal residues from internal passages, improving rebuild quality, reducing labour time, and ensuring every component performs to precise tolerances.
